Ashford Chase, Atlanta,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ashford Chase?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Ashford Chase Studio Apartments | $1,918 | $1,300 | $6,634 |
| Ashford Chase 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,850 | $1,138 | $7,159 |
| Ashford Chase 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,470 | $1,331 | $10,000+ |
| Ashford Chase 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,024 | $1,701 | $9,708 |

How much rent can you afford?
The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.
